Britain’s Andy Murray booked his place in the semifinals of the $3.5 million Shanghai Masters on Friday with a come-from-behind win over Czech player Radek Stepanek.

Third seed and reigning champion Murray will now face either world No. 1 Roger Federer or Croatia’s Marin Cilic in the final four after beating Stepanek 4-6, 6-2, 6-3.

The other semifinal will pit the Czech Republic’s Tomas Berdych against either second seed Novak Djokovic or German veteran Tommy Haas, 34.

Berdych beat Jo-Wilfried Tsonga of France in straight sets earlier Friday.
